Basic Fitness and Conditioning - Intermediate

For the intermediate trainer, I have devised the schedule below which has incorporated all of the factors outlined previously.

The definition of an intermediate trainer would be someone who has competently completed the initial program for a minimum of 12 weeks.

As the intermediate trainer continues through the weeks, fitness levels will increase and body fat levels will decrease (whilst on a calorie controlled diet) in response to the increased work load and frequency of the training sessions. Adaptation to cardiovascular training is fairly rapid and physically evident, with the benefits being experienced in other aspects of daily life too. As the trainer begins to find the intermediate plan less challenging they can move onto an advanced plan. As a standard rule I would advocate at least 16 weeks of the schedule outlined above before progressing onto the advanced plan.
